组合函数是一种函数式编程的概念,它将多个函数组合在一起,依次执行这些函数,并将前一个函数的返回值作为参数传递给下一个函数,直到返回最终的结果值。
组合函数的优势在于可以将复杂的问题拆分成多个简单的函数,并通过组合这些函数来解决问题。这样做的好处是可以提高代码的可读性、可维护性和复用性。同时,组合函数也能够减少中间变量的使用,简化代码逻辑。
组合函数在各类编程语言中都有相应的实现方式。在JavaScript中,可以使用函数组合库如Ramda或Lodash来实现组合函数。在Python中,可以使用函数式编程库如functools来实现组合函数。
组合函数的应用场景非常广泛。例如,在前端开发中,可以使用组合函数来处理用户输入的数据,进行数据校验和转换。在后端开发中,可以使用组合函数来处理请求和响应数据,进行数据的加工和过滤。在软件测试中,可以使用组合函数来组织测试用例的执行流程,实现测试的自动化。
腾讯云提供了一系列与云计算相关的产品,其中包括函数计算(SCF)、云函数(Cloud Function)、容器服务(TKE)等。这些产品可以帮助开发者快速构建和部署组合函数,实现云原生的应用开发和部署。具体产品介绍和文档可以参考以下链接:
通过使用腾讯云的相关产品,开发者可以更加便捷地实现组合函数的开发和部署,提高应用的可伸缩性和弹性。
领取专属 10元无门槛券
手把手带您无忧上云